We use only the best materials available for the job. Some fabrics are better suited than others for a particular application. The clear Vinyl (We call it “glass”) comes in a variety of qualities. We will discuss material issues with you while developing an estimate. When selecting a flexible clear vinyl for your enclosure panels, we strongly recommend the top-of-the-line, Marine Clear 2000. It is 30 Mil thick, rollable, press-polished, UV and scratch resistant and looks great for years! It’s the best flexible window material on the market.
| To the extent possible, we use Stainless Steel hardware and the strongest thread available. For “breathable” fabric we recommend Sunbrella™ Acrylics. Our premier enclosure trim material is Stamoid™ for its excellent UV properties, strength and just plain good looks. |

Maintaining Your Boat's Value
When canvas is removed from the boat it is very important to spend time to store it properly.
|
The three most important things to remember are:
- Store canvas clean and drive with no creases.
- Even though these fabrics don’t support mildew, humidity combined with chemicals in the air and growths on the surfaces can lead to mildew, mold, stains, marks and worse.
- You can roll some covers but be very careful to watch for creases or folds.
